Global Nasal Cannula Market Overview

  • The Global Nasal Cannula Market is valued at USD 7 billion, based on a five-year historical analysis. This growth is primarily driven by the increasing prevalence of respiratory diseases, the rising geriatric population, and advancements in healthcare technology. The demand for nasal cannulas has surged due to their effectiveness in oxygen therapy and respiratory support, particularly in hospital and homecare settings.
  • Key regions in this market include North America, Europe, and Asia-Pacific, which dominate due to their advanced healthcare infrastructure, high healthcare expenditure, and significant investments in medical technology. The presence of leading manufacturers and a growing awareness of respiratory health further contribute to their market leadership.
  • The Quality System Regulation (21 CFR Part 820), 1996 issued by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) requires manufacturers of nasal cannulas to implement current good manufacturing practices covering design controls, production processes, and labeling to ensure device safety and effectiveness for oxygen delivery in flows up to 6 liters per minute with compliance verified through premarket notifications or approvals.

Global Nasal Cannula Market Segmentation

By Type:The nasal cannula market is segmented into various types, including Low-Flow Nasal Cannula, High-Flow Nasal Cannula, Heated Humidified Nasal Cannula Systems, Pediatric/Neonatal Nasal Cannula, Curved / Straight / Flared Tip Cannulas, and Others. Among these, the Low-Flow Nasal Cannula is the most widely used due to its simplicity, cost-effectiveness, and versatility in delivering oxygen therapy. The increasing number of patients requiring long-term oxygen therapy has further solidified its dominance in the market.

Global Nasal Cannula Market segmentation by Type.

By End-User:The end-user segmentation includes Hospitals, Homecare Settings, Ambulatory Surgical Centers, Long-Term Care Facilities, Emergency Medical Services, and Others. Hospitals are the leading end-user segment, driven by the high volume of patients requiring oxygen therapy and respiratory support. The increasing number of hospital admissions due to respiratory conditions has led to a higher demand for nasal cannulas in these settings.

Global Nasal Cannula Market Industry Analysis

Growth Drivers

  • Increasing Prevalence of Respiratory Diseases:The World Health Organization reported that respiratory diseases affect over 260 million people globally, with conditions like asthma and COPD on the rise. In future, the incidence of respiratory diseases is projected to increase by 5% annually, driven by factors such as air pollution and smoking. This growing patient population necessitates effective oxygen delivery solutions, significantly boosting the demand for nasal cannulas, which are essential for managing these conditions.
  • Rising Geriatric Population:According to the United Nations, the global population aged 65 and older is expected to exceed 1.5 billion in future. In future, this demographic is projected to grow by 20%, leading to an increased prevalence of age-related respiratory issues. As older adults often require supplemental oxygen, the demand for nasal cannulas will rise, creating a substantial market opportunity for manufacturers to cater to this vulnerable population segment.
  • Technological Advancements in Nasal Cannula Design:Innovations in nasal cannula technology, such as the development of lightweight, ergonomic designs, have improved patient comfort and compliance. For instance, the introduction of soft, silicone materials has reduced irritation, leading to higher usage rates. In future, the adoption of these advanced designs is expected to increase by 15%, as healthcare providers prioritize patient-centered solutions that enhance the overall treatment experience.

Market Challenges

  • High Competition Among Manufacturers:The nasal cannula market is characterized by intense competition, with numerous players vying for market share. In future, over 50 manufacturers are currently active, leading to price wars and reduced profit margins. This competitive landscape makes it challenging for new entrants to establish themselves, as they must invest heavily in marketing and product differentiation to capture consumer attention and loyalty.
  • Regulatory Hurdles in Product Approval:Navigating the regulatory landscape for medical devices can be complex and time-consuming. In future, the average time for obtaining product approval from health authorities can exceed 12 months, delaying market entry for new innovations. This lengthy process can hinder manufacturers' ability to respond quickly to market demands and technological advancements, ultimately impacting their competitiveness and growth potential.
